The police arrested two boys in Purmerend on Tuesday evening for assaulting an NS conductor at Purmerend station. According to the police, the boys spat on, kicked, and punched the conductor at the train station.The assault happened at around 9:00 p.m. The boys fled with a group waiting for them nearby. Enforcement officers quickly tracked down the two young perpetrators and handed them over to the police.
